Tell us how Macro Scheduler helps you, what you use it for.

General Macro Scheduler discussion

Moderators: Dorian (MJT support), JRL

User avatar
pgriffin
Automation Wizard
Posts: 460
Joined: Wed Apr 06, 2005 5:56 pm
Location: US and Europe

Post by pgriffin » Tue Feb 07, 2006 2:35 pm

I now make my living writing automation with MacroScheduler. I have many projects at customer sites, but my largest project runs on a single PC at a customer site. This system, simultaneously, and as 'real time' as possible:

1. moves data from an Oracle database to UPS WorldShip
2. moves data from UPS WorldShip into an ERP shipping interface
3. retrieves order emails from a website, parses the data and enters orders to the ERP system for shipment.
4. Prints shipping labels for Non-UPS shipments

What makes this project complicated is that (because of the ERP) MacroSched has to manage 4 application screens simultaneously, which is does very nicely.

There seems to be no limit to the problems that can be solved with this tool.

mikeyd03
Newbie
Posts: 9
Joined: Tue Sep 14, 2004 2:27 pm

Post by mikeyd03 » Thu Apr 27, 2006 8:46 pm

I've been using Macro Scheduler for about 3 years now. My latest project is a routine to update and backup the MySql database on my remote web server nightly.
Works Great!

buckw1
Junior Coder
Posts: 20
Joined: Sun Sep 18, 2005 5:08 am

Post by buckw1 » Sat May 13, 2006 8:32 pm

Hi,
I initially ran across MS due to a game script site and my main use of MS is still to run that game. That of course opened up a lot of possibilities and I now use it at work to automate various program startups and log-ons. My only complaint is the basic GUI designer and /or lack of tutorial for GUI. More people need to post thier GUI designs here for examples that others can paste into the diaglog designer.



Buck

JPBernoux
Newbie
Posts: 8
Joined: Tue Nov 09, 2004 3:11 pm
Location: Raleigh, NC, USA

Use of Macro Scheduler in Research Administration at NCSU

Post by JPBernoux » Thu Jun 15, 2006 3:44 pm

As a research administrator at NC State University, I have been using the Macro Scheduler for two years to automatize cumbersome administrative tasks like recurrent access to financial data bases. One of my most successful contribution for other administrators has been to automatize their desktops by assigning Keyboard function keys to standard administrative tasks. As security is important we have to constantly log in to the financial system which times users out after 1 hour, MS allows to log in automatically.
The most original use I have found is the following: we share files on a server which allows only one user to update a file at any time. Unfortunately, some users forget they are locking others out and keep a file open for long times if not forever. I have written a MS program that:
1 - Allows to load contentious files for a user via a function key,
2 - Starts a timer that limits the time the file stays open,
3 - At timeout asks the question: do you want to continue?
4 - if not answer (i.e. user went to restroom) saves and closes
5 - if answer, can choose to continue or close
I will post the program if anybody is interested

lgeistlinger
Newbie
Posts: 1
Joined: Thu Oct 30, 2003 7:29 pm

Use of Macro Scheduler for Anti-Phishing

Post by lgeistlinger » Thu Jul 20, 2006 10:28 pm

I have used MacroScheduler for a few years now.
This is a great program :D

I am just a home user but it has automated some the mundane Tasks. And I send EXE files to work and to friends for some of their tasks.

To stay sharp on the coding I have recently started using it for Scamming "Phishers".

I have used MacroScheduler to create txt files with 1000's of bogus
credit card numbers "to pass a simple Java Checksum."
Male first names
Female first names
Surnames
Passwords

and then use random> to select a line number
and Readln> to get info
From this info you make up user names and email Address

Short cut-n-past script gives you SS#

So now when I get an email Phishing for my info,
I report it to the proper authorities
Check the source code of the email and carefully check to see if the website is still active.
If it is I will take 5 minutes and write a script to fill in there fields with bogus info.
and loop it for 200-500 times.

So if they do get someone to give them real info they have to sort through my junk to get it.

It makes me sleep better at night. :D
Humm so I guess you can say MacroScheduler helps me sleep at night

User avatar
Bob Hansen
Automation Wizard
Posts: 2475
Joined: Tue Sep 24, 2002 3:47 am
Location: Salem, New Hampshire, US
Contact:

Post by Bob Hansen » Thu Jul 20, 2006 11:13 pm

Over the past 2 years I have been migrating customer backups to 5 Hard Drives named Mon - Fri where they can keep multiple copies of server backups and local workstation backups also. Onr site copies 2 servers and selected contents of 8 workstations(which often get overlooked in backup plans).

I use XXCOPY to do the backups, and use Macro Scheduler to control the schedule, the names of the Source and Destination drives, the location of the backup content/exclusion files, the auto date-naming of the files and all the necessary logs.

No tapes/discs to remember to replace, Works every day, destinations change automatically accoording to the day of the week, exceptions reports emailed automatically. Don't worry about vacation schedules and relying on someone to remember that the "backup person" is not in.

Basic stuff, but I prefer using XXCOPY vs other backup tools. But that is another discussion.
Hope this was helpful..................good luck,
Bob
A humble man and PROUD of it!

mileswilliams
Junior Coder
Posts: 24
Joined: Sun Jun 11, 2006 9:50 am

Post by mileswilliams » Fri Aug 04, 2006 12:17 pm

I have been using MS for about 3 years now, a colleague and I have made hundreds of macros, the best being an automated ticketing system... Using HP Openview when a critical alarm is flagged by one of the systems, the details of the alarm are copied then Remedy is started, the details are used to raise a trouble ticket, the reference number is copied and annotated against the message in Openview.

We have created a GUI that allows users to start commonly used applications using a check box system (Click which you want to start) their previous choice is remembered and all the passwords are stored encrypted on the users desktop.

On the fun side I have created a caption competition which is a simple box with a picture of the week automatically loaded in, and the constantly updating list of insults and comments, with the option of adding you own of course. I send the link out everyweek (not macro'd yet)


I am currently working on a macro that will make macros... a kind of GUI that will allow my less informed colleagues produce automated Trouble Tickets with various details... Is there an alarm , do you want to save etc... works a charm, the "script" is sent to me where I edit and compile.

It is a fantastic application, and we currently have about 8 licences and I am trying to get the company to buy more.

ShaneCl
Newbie
Posts: 13
Joined: Sun Apr 24, 2005 2:18 am
Location: Toowoomba - Aust

Success Story

Post by ShaneCl » Wed Aug 30, 2006 12:09 am

I have been developing scripts for our Banking and Insurance company for approx 3 years.

We currently have 77 scripts with approx 20 000 lines of code, running on 104 machines and used 11502 times last week by our 100+ consultants.

The scripts are used in our Insurance Call Centre for lodgement of new Home and Motor Insurance claims and for tracking call backs by customers once a claim is lodged. In fact what we have created is like a mini front end for our consultants.

Previously our consultants would lodge claims directly into our Mainframe system. Old style front end, Cobol based, no error checking and no way to ensure accuracy of details.

Now Macro scheduler sits between our consultants and the mainframe
and automates many/all of the processes. (completes web pages were required such as booking repairers, emails tow in requests for vehicles, prompts for details such as weather conditions in a road accident, Text messages a customer their claim details at the end of the claim process.)

Reports generated allow us to track why customers call back and how
often, how many claims we lodge. I have also combined the reports
with information from the Australian Bureau of Meteorology to give us
real time tracking of New claim lodgement during storms so we can make
predictions on call volumes.

I should also mention that the support we have received from MJTNet is second to none.

A great program and a great company to deal with.

User avatar
speedilad
Newbie
Posts: 10
Joined: Tue Sep 05, 2006 8:56 pm
Contact:

macro scheduler uses

Post by speedilad » Tue Sep 05, 2006 10:43 pm

Here are a dozen uses I created..... GREAT PRODUCT!!! THANKS!

Jim

1. automate signing in the stock streamer at my online broker - it resizes windows etc.

2. automate signing in to 2 additional accounts when required

3. cleanup my system - 1st closes all apps except Outlook - then does the compacting on the outlook.pst file then closes a outlook

4. automate backup - 1st copies daily use files not located in "My Documents" then initiates my own backup routine that saves up to 5 versions of any changed file to an external hard disk. the external hard disk has 5 backup folders I setup - the macro rotates to the next folder each time executed and then back to the first

5. my daily start macro reboots my system then does a list on the screen of files backed up the previous night so at a glance in the morning I can see the backup worked correctly - it also opens 2 web pages - one for the daily weather and one for some stocks I am interested in.

6. one does a broadband speed test repeatedly

7. one changes all file name extensions in a selected folder from ".not" to ".txt"

8. I did some macros the do specific vehicle searches in "autotrader.com"

9. I use a macro to search the real estate multilist service in our area for homes that meet my requirements -

10. I use one to encrypt sensitive files and decrypt of course

11. I use one to move all my "startup" folder shortcuts to a "startupsave" folder and another to restore them. handy when doing frequent rebooots

12. I use one to enter my scheduled racquetball matches into Outlook

despinal
Newbie
Posts: 16
Joined: Tue Jul 26, 2005 4:49 pm
Location: New York

Post by despinal » Mon Nov 13, 2006 7:38 pm

I've been using the system intermittently, but my latest project was:

To broadcast and archive a daily conference call for the Technology Dept. which happens twice a day.

A. I had to setup 1 system with windows xp where Macro Scheduler performs the following actions:

1. Launches Cisco Communicator (IP phone)
2. Dials a conference call number, then Pin code. Once the pin code has been accepted, the call is muted.
3. I setup a wait time of 10 minutes, once the times is off, the call gets disconnected and application is closed.

B. While A is performing its task, I have another system setup with Windows 2003 server:

1. Windows Media Encoder is launched and started (at this point the call is being broadcast live and users are able to listen to the call using the web.
2. Once the wait time which is also 10 minutes ends, the encoder is stopped.
3. While the encoder was running, the application was archiving the call to a wma file. I have a command line mp3 converter that converts from wma to mp3 format and then I have a vbscript that grabs the converted mp3 file and copies it over to a flash mp3 player folder with the day stamp when the call took place (ex. 11132006.mp3)
4. Mp3 file is automatically available to the users through another link on the web.

Dannye

Tony Urquhart
Newbie
Posts: 1
Joined: Wed Jan 10, 2007 11:13 pm
Location: Newcastle, Australia

Macro Scheduler Uses

Post by Tony Urquhart » Wed Jan 10, 2007 11:37 pm

I use it to retrieve info from different corporate databases, where we do not have adhoc report ability. Using a list from an excel spreadsheet, it will go to the relevant application, select the data from the fields required & paste it back into excel, where I can then use the data.
I also use it for entering data where there are multiple steps over a number of pages & especially where the application does not have keyboard command options. I load the data into a xls, then MS will enter the data quickly & accurately.
Tony
Newcastle, Australia

Ianw
Junior Coder
Posts: 26
Joined: Mon Jan 29, 2007 8:37 pm
Location: UK

Post by Ianw » Sat Mar 31, 2007 9:49 am

I use MScheduler to save, using a separate script for each, my firefox settings, Pocomail emails, configuration files, files in which I save my personal data, spreadsheet files, and also a script to restore all those as required.

that sure saves me a lot of work.

Then another with which Marcus helped me out as in the topic "Press enter" in the beginners section.
I have 143 files that individually require installing into my Studio 10 video editing program.
The script installs one file, waits then installs the next etc etc.
That script alone is well worth the "asking money" for MScheduler.

BTW Marcus, I have mentioned MSched on the USA forums I'm on.
Many thanks
Ianw

Majination
Newbie
Posts: 1
Joined: Sun Apr 01, 2007 2:35 pm

Post by Majination » Sun Apr 01, 2007 3:45 pm

I use MacroScheduler at home. I am paralyzed from the chest down, so rely on voice recognition software for all of my computer input. The software that best suits my needs is rather old, and has a tendency to crash under newer operating systems. I have MacroScheduler setup to restart the voice recognition software every hour, as well as to restart it if an error message is detected. This solution has worked (nearly) perfectly, and has made me much more independent.

edauthier
Pro Scripter
Posts: 84
Joined: Sun Apr 13, 2003 1:26 pm
Location: USA

Post by edauthier » Wed Aug 22, 2007 12:20 am

I used to consider Macro Scheduler just another tool to manage the technology that surrounded me everyday in my career. But at a certain point I realized that it is the ‘best’ tool I had.

Many years ago a colleague introduced MS to me and in those days we used to supplement the Business System job streams that could not be automated inherently; nightly reports and routines, etc.

From there it evolved into complete elimination of printed reports; then thru that automation we eliminated a nightly staff position from the IT team.

I then took into network engineering with me. Macro would monitor Router interfaces and call the on-staff person in the event of an outage. I also utilized for VPN tunnel monitoring. In recent years, I’ve tied it into the clinical systems I have been working with.

There are so many possibilities with MS. I have read (in the forum) recently that MS is for the ‘layman’ developer, but even with VBScripting you just cannot manage all your code and compile tight executables as with MS.

The other items that many people may overlook are the updates, enhancements, and fixes. Marcus and company are very commendable in this area. MJTnet also has an excellent response to support issues.

I am now a partner in my own business and I honestly believe that Macro had a hand in my success thus far.

Sam
Newbie
Posts: 1
Joined: Mon Jan 14, 2008 5:43 pm

Post by Sam » Mon Jan 14, 2008 6:08 pm

This post has been quiet for a while!

I've been using macro scheduler for a while but only recently discovered the forums.

I use MS on start up to log into my business specific apps at work. There are 5 or 6 including websites, databases and specific apps for billing/ordering etc.

I work for a major telco and also use MS for automating bulk mobile phone and data connections (from 25 to 2500+), bulk billing and customer care (say for instance a big company has 500 mobiles and wants to change the service plan on all of them!)

Alot of it is mainly Copy/Paste from excel sheets (thank you variables). the hard part is coding in subroutines that detect and react to errors in the applications.

Also... I'm using MS version 6. As I said I've only just discovered the forums (didnt know about version 10) and will be submitting a business proposal today to get v10!

Post Reply
cron
Sign up to our newsletter for free automation tips, tricks & discounts